Doedsmaghird, the new project from Yusaf “Vicotnik” Parvez, the mind behind longstanding leaders of the Norwegian metal scene, Dødheimsgard, and esteemed French multi-instrumentalist and Dødheimsgard guitarist Camille Giradeau, will release their debut album Omniverse Consciousness, set for release on 11th October on Peaceville

From the depths of Norway looms a new rising beast of hate and misanthropy in the form of Avmakt, featuring members of Aura Noir, Obliteration, Condor. Speaking about Avmakt’s music, vocalist Christoffer Bråthen said “Abstract and concrete as asphalt, processed through life as blood and ash, these riffs have seeped through the bottomless psychic wall. The themes are futureless and true to who we really are – clean and clear as disease.” Avmakt are: Christoffer Bråthen - guitars, vocals, bass Kristian Valbo - drums, vocals, bass

A DEEP, INNOVATIVE & ECLECTIC CONCOCTION OF NORTHERN MAJESTY, FOR THE SEVENTH STUDIO OPUS IN THE MORK SAGA, AS THE BAND MARKS THE MILESTONE OF TWENTY YEARS OF EXISTENCE.
Following on from mastermind Thomas Eriksen’s self-titled Udåd project debut earlier this year; a dark release which explored the more underground & murkier-sounding waters of primitive black metal from a by-gone era, ‘Syv’ emerges as the new pinnacle of Mork’s and Eriksen’s ever-evolving journey, as well as a creative expansion both sonically & compositionally over all prior works.

Ispirato dalla vecchia scuola di Venom, Kreator, Sabbat e primi Metallica, James McBain ha formato gli HELLRIPPER nel 2014. Dopo
l'uscita dell'album di debutto "Coagulating Darkness" nel 2017, il progetto BLACK THRASH METAL inglese ha pubblicato l'EP "Black
Arts & Alchemy" nel 2019, dando ulteriore slancio alla fama del gruppo con quattro inni BLACK / THRASH eseguiti nello stile intransigente e
incrollabile degli Hellripper con la cover di "Iron Heads" dei Running Wild. Ecco ristampato il mini album, ormai fuori catalogo nella stampa
originale in CD, per la prima volta anche in vinile!

The 2004 album of high-calibre extremity from the French Metal masters.
This edition of Era Decay is on CD for the first time since its original release.
A powerfully dark and at times experimental opus.
Seth formed back in 1995 and is known as being among the primary acts in the French black metal scene, with their 1998 debut, ‘Les Blessures de L’Ame’ regarded as a landmark album and a cornerstone of French Black metal since its release on the then freshly-established label, Season of Mist, with Seth becoming firmly established as an internationally recognised act as a result.
Seth went on to release a further five studio offerings over the next twenty five years, branching out into other spectrums of extreme metal along the way before returning to the more grimly-atmospheric sounds of yore.
‘Era Decay’ was Seth’s fourth studio opus, originally surfacing in 2004, and continued to establish a more brutal integration of riffing & compositional styles and ideas which was indicative of the times, whilst also still retaining some blackened metal elements among more progressively technical ingredients. With a cleaner, more cutting production, this resulted in one of the band’s heaviest outputs, with some intricate riffs and melodies.

25th anniversary transparent vinyl reissue
When SETH released their legendary debut “Les Blessures de l’Âme” in 1998 it was greeted with enthusiasm by reviewers and fans alike. The French combined harsh but melodic Black Metal with a well thought out concept on vampirism. The fiendish shrieks and rasps of vocalist Vicomte Vampyr Arkames combined with the fierce and cold buzzing of the crushing guitars delivered the ideal sound for their artistic expression. Brutal, dark and surprisingly catchy “Les Blessures de l’Âme” creates gothic atmospheres supported by intelligent keyboard textures. The album quickly gained the status of a cult classic that is hard to find as it is long sold out.
Norway’s Coffin Storm is a new band consisting of Apollyon (Aura Noir/Lamented Souls), Bestial Tormentor (Infernö/Lamented Souls) and Darkthrone’s Fenriz.
The trio's debut album Arcana Rising offers a powerful fusion of classic heavy metal, slow thrash and doom (a torrent of rousing, accomplished titanic riffing commandeered by Fenriz’s unmistakable vocal prowess).

Arcana Rising contains six sprawling metallic epics covering the 45 minute running time, and was recorded at a variety of studios in the band’s native Norway, with work originally commencing back to 2021. With production overseen by Apollyon himself, ‘Arcana Rising’ truly channels & encapsulates the spirit of the 80s, with inspiration from such masters of metal as Candlemass, Pentagram, Metallica & early Kreator, with musical nods to early Paradise Lost & Cathedral from the more extreme side of the doom spectrum, as well as including traces of the DNA from Apollyon & Bestial Tormentor’s own prior work together with their cult doom act Lamented Souls, to create a sensational and majestic opus.
Mastered by Jack Control at Enormous Door (Darkthrone), the cover art appears courtesy of Polish artist Maciej Kamuda.

With a legacy of audial treasures now spanning more than 35 years & with the fountain of creativity ever flowing, Norway’s Darkthrone return with their latest venture through classic riffs & vintage sounding metal in the shape of the epic new seven track studio opus, ‘It Beckons Us All’.
Seeing the longstanding duo of Fenriz & Nocturno Culto uniting once more, ‘It Beckons Us All’ follows on the heels of 2022’s revered ‘Astral Fortress’ album, with what could be considered an even more refined, challenging & diverse set of timeless metal anthems from the uncompromising trailblazers; from the melodic, to the sombre & atmospheric, to the blackened dirges emanating from Darkthrone’s highly distinguishable riffing, as well as a nod to influences such as Celtic Frost along the way.
Recorded once again at Chaka Khan Studios in the band’s native Norway, ‘It Beckons Us All’ was mastered by Jack Control at Enormous Door, with artwork courtesy of Polish artist Zbigniew Bielak.
With an expansive catalogue consisting of a multitude of various genre classics, Darkthrone first arrived on the global stage with their atmospheric & technically accomplished death metal debut, ‘Soulside Journey’ back in 1991, followed by the milestone in black metal that is ‘A Blaze In The Northern Sky’ released only the following year, after the intended second album ‘Goatlord’ was essentially scrapped to make way for something more primitive & paving the way for Darkthrone’s close association with the black metal genre over many years. And so, with an endlessly progressing (and even regressing) evolution which has seen the band successfully delving into many sub-genres of metal & punk, ‘It Beckons Us All’ stands as one of the band’s most complete & vast works to date.
